Webmysql Tables. Users’ EVENT privileges are stored in the Event_priv columns of the mysql.user and mysql.db tables. In both cases, this column holds one of the values ‘Y’ or ‘N’. ‘N’ is the default value. The value of mysql.user.Event_priv is set to ‘Y’ for a given user only if that user has the global EVENT privilege.
